In November and December, James Riley had the opportunity to visit two of our Latin American Partner Networks, where he worked closely with their leaders and church networks. Both trips not only provided encouragement but also sparked significant momentum as we look toward 2026.
The November trip took James to Dallas, where he joined the El Camino Iberoamerica gathering and celebration. Over four days, leaders from 10 countries engaged in dynamic discussions and workshops on building and sustaining a complex network of churches.
In December, James traveled to the Dominican Republic to visit Red Bendición, a vibrant Latin American network of churches. There, he met with leaders from 12 countries, all united in their commitment to building churches that embody New Testament values and to expanding their reach through new networks. The sessions were filled with practical strategy-building, open dialogue, and mutual encouragement. Each leader thoughtfully evaluated their own progress and outlined actionable steps to deepen the development of their churches and plant more connected churches.
